.....but then I called my driveline dude down at Inland Truck Parts and had him look some stuff up. Here's the info I got:
Big Nate: 3 3/16" across joint and 1" caps
ITP: 1310 series are 3 1/4" across and have 1 1/16" caps
So, according to that info, those shafts are smaller than 1310 series so I decided to pass on them.
